MQL4 ve MQL5 ile ilgili herhangi bir acemi sorusu, algoritmalar ve kodlar hakkında yardım ve tartışma - sayfa 1543
Alım-satım fırsatlarını kaçırıyorsunuz:
- Ücretsiz alım-satım uygulamaları
- İşlem kopyalama için 8.000'den fazla sinyal
- Finansal piyasaları keşfetmek için ekonomik haberler
Kayıt
Giriş yap
Gizlilik ve Veri Koruma Politikasını ve MQL5.com Kullanım Şartlarını kabul edersiniz
Hesabınız yoksa, lütfen kaydolun
Merhaba. Slowpack'e bir dizi yapıyı nasıl başlatacağınızı açıklayın. Sıradan bir dizi için her şey basit
int GizliFunc[3,2] = {1,2,3,4,5,6};
Peki ya bir dizi yapı? Örneğin, bu yapıyla bir diziyi başlat
struct MODE_KEY {dize Anahtar; bool Yasası;};
tıpkı sınıflar gibi:
https://www.mql5.com/ru/docs/basis/types/classes
veya diziler)
Merhaba.
baykuşları test etmek. (kod aşağıda eklenmiştir).
baykuşlar önceki siparişin geçmişine göre martingale kullanır (bir kayıp varsa, lotu martin katsayısı ile çarpın..).
önceki sipariş, örneğin (martin = 2..) 'de çok fazla 0.2 ile bir stop ile kapatıldı. sonra MT4 terminalinde "otomatik ticareti" kapatıyorum veya terminali ve baykuşları tamamen kapatıyorum. ticareti durdurur.
ayrıca, "otomatik ticaret" düğmesi açıldığında baykuş açılır ve sonraki lot 0,4 hacimle açılır.
Peki, "otomatik ticareti" kapattığınızda, terminalin kendisini kapatıp tekrar açmanız için kodu nasıl düzeltebilirim baykuşlar. sonraki işlem seansına başlangıç bölümünden başladı,
ayarlarda belirtilen (örneğin, 0.01) ve geçmişteki son kapatılanın çarpımından değil mi?
Merhaba.
baykuşları test etmek. (kod aşağıda eklenmiştir).
baykuşlar önceki siparişin geçmişine göre martingale kullanır (bir kayıp varsa, lotu martin katsayısı ile çarpın..).
önceki sipariş, örneğin (martin = 2..) 'de çok fazla 0.2 ile bir stop ile kapatıldı. sonra MT4 terminalinde "otomatik ticareti" kapatıyorum veya terminali ve baykuşları tamamen kapatıyorum. ticareti durdurur.
ayrıca, "otomatik ticaret" düğmesi açıldığında baykuş açılır ve sonraki lot 0,4 hacimle açılır.
Peki, "otomatik ticareti" kapattığınızda, terminalin kendisini kapatıp tekrar açmanız için kodu nasıl düzeltebilirim baykuşlar. sonraki işlem seansına başlangıç bölümünden başladı,
ayarlarda belirtilen (örneğin, 0.01) ve geçmişteki son kapatılanın çarpımından değil mi?
Genel bir değişken oluşturun
ve daha sonra açık/kapalı sipariş yoksa "Başla"
Genel bir değişken oluşturun
ve daha sonra açık/kapalı sipariş yoksa "Başla"
teşekkür etmek.
Henüz bunda iyi değilim. Zaten tarih saat OpenTime'ım var; -datetime Start ile mi yoksa ek olarak mı değiştirilmeli?
"ve daha sonra açık/kapalı sipariş yoksa "Başlat" Lotlar=Lot; " - nereye atfedileceği hiç belli değil mi?
teşekkür etmek.
Henüz bunda iyi değilim. Zaten tarih saat OpenTime'ım var; -datetime Start ile mi yoksa ek olarak mı değiştirilmeli?
"ve daha sonra açık/kapalı sipariş yoksa "Başlat" Lotlar=Lot; " - nereye atfedileceği hiç belli değil mi?
Bu danışmandan ne istediğinizi kısaca açıklayın (çalışma mantığı),
aksi halde bana kodunuzda fazladan bir sürü şey var gibi geliyor ya da bir şey anlamıyorum.
Tünaydın. Bir danışmanla yardım edin. Stratejiye göre, bir durdurma tetiklenirse, danışman bunu bir sonraki çekime eklemelidir (puan sayısı)
kimliğe göre tarihten, ancak bir nedenden dolayı eklemiyor.
Kodda yanlış olan ne?
Tünaydın. Bir danışmanla yardım edin. Stratejiye göre, bir durdurma tetiklenirse, danışman bunu bir sonraki çekime eklemelidir (puan sayısı)
kimliğe göre tarihten, ancak bir nedenden dolayı eklemiyor.
Kodda yanlış olan ne?